Derema Group Reveals Top Sales Rep for 2019

Derema Group, a manufacturer’s rep agency, has named Matt Havlik winner of its Sales Specialist of the Year award for 2019. The winner was announced at the agency’s national sales meeting in Scottsdale, Arizona. The award recognizes outstanding achievements in securing new business, increasing sales and maintaining strong relationships with customers and vendors.

Reyco Granning Improves Coating on Suspension Products

Reyco Granning is phasing in the use of a new and superior coating for its suspension products. Salt spry from deicing products used in colder climates causes corrosion on metal vehicle components. To combat corrosion and other types of damage to its suspension products, the company developed an improved paint product specifically designed for its suspension products.

Exclusive: Dealer Finds Successful Method for Hiring Technicians

Kirby’s Barber RV dealership in Ventura, California, has found the key to hiring technicians for its dealership. The dealership teamed up with Oxnard College’s Auto Tech program providing benefits for both the college and the dealership. “Finding qualified technicians that truly care about the customer and their career has always been essential,” said Louis Vierstra, fixed operations director at Kirby’s Barber RV dealership.
